最近我一直在想一个问题,学习了编程这么久,如何将编程转化为自己骨子里的东西,同时在编程的时候不混淆语法结构等东西。让自己的基本功变得扎实。对于目前的研究和学习而言我学的编程偏多,从学习PHP 到JavaScript再到C# 、Python,这么多的编程语言在一起难免混淆。并且方向多了很难在一个方面进行深入的研究。然而这几个编程语言各有各的特色,摒弃哪一个都感觉万分可惜。这就是困惑。
不过想想这编程语言如此,那些懂很多外语的人又如何处理自己的语言知识的呢?倘若熟练掌握几门外语,那那些高手们是如何处理这些语言知识的呢?
我想了很久,最终给我发现,记忆!
记忆在编程中依然处于一个非常重要的角色。以前认为学习理科只需要有比较好的逻辑分析能力,那么就可以获得很好的成绩。但是我们忽略了一点,记忆和效率在工作学习中的重要性是异常重要的,记忆才是逻辑分析、思维形成的基石。没有了准确的记忆,光有思维方式没啥用,依然要花大把的时间去查询资料。
我之前认为PHP已经是印在我骨头里的编程语言。学习了C#后感觉c#编写起来并没有PHP灵活。现在学习了Python之后感觉PHP貌似没有python灵活。
所以我畅游在编程的海洋里面。我想知道每个知识点的落脚点。这样会让我我省很多的力气。如果有实用的记忆方法,我想会对我的能力提升有很大的帮助。每天记忆一点点,相信我坚信的荷花效应和竹节效应。我会有收获。
仅以此文提醒自己。
文章评论